UNC men’s basketball head coach Hubert Davis was named to the coaching staff for the 2025 USA Basketball Men’s U19 National Team training camp in Colorado next month. The camp will begin June 14 in preparation for the 2025 FIBA U19 Men’s World Cup in Switzerland later in the summer.

Davis will serve as a court coach during the camp, alongside Alabama’s Nate Oats and Kentucky’s Mark Pope. Leading the U19 National Team is Arizona’s Tommy Lloyd as head coach, with Texas Tech’s Grant McCasland and Notre Dame’s Micah Shrewsberry as assistants.

The age groups of players invited to the camp are rising high school seniors, incoming college freshmen and rising college sophomores.

This will be Davis’ first time coaching players for international competition. He will begin his fifth season as UNC’s head coach this coming fall. Included among the players invited to the camp are several who were recruited by Davis to play at UNC, including No. 1 incoming freshman A.J. Dybantsa. Dybantsa considered both UNC and Alabama in his recruitment before committing to BYU.

Team USA has won the gold medal in the FIBA U19 World Cup eight times, most recently in 2021.
